Regional growth trends represent the evolving patterns of economic prosperity, population shifts, infrastructure expansion, and social developments within a defined geographic area over time. These trends are shaped by a complex interplay of factors including migration patterns, industrial changes, technological advancements, government policies, and environmental considerations.

By comprehensively understanding these trends, businesses and planners can anticipate areas poised for expansion, identify emerging markets, and avoid locations facing economic stagnation or decline. Key indicators to monitor include:

  • Population Growth and Migration: Increases or decreases in population size and density, including in-migration and out-migration flows.
  • Employment and Labor Market Dynamics: Changes in employment rates, industry composition, wage levels, and workforce skills availability.
  • Income and Socioeconomic Status: Income distribution, consumer spending patterns, and poverty levels that influence market demand.
  • Infrastructure Development: Expansion of transportation networks, utilities, digital connectivity, and public amenities.
  • Land Use and Zoning Policies: Regulatory frameworks that affect development potential and land costs.
  • Environmental and Sustainability Factors: Climate risks, natural resource availability, and green infrastructure investments.

Understanding these multifaceted elements provides a holistic view of regional vitality and growth trajectories.

1. Utilize Diverse and Reliable Data Sources

The foundation of any rigorous regional growth analysis is high-quality data. Decision-makers should access a broad spectrum of reputable data sources to capture an accurate and nuanced picture of regional dynamics. Important sources include:

  • Government Agencies: National census bureaus, economic development offices, transportation departments, and planning commissions offer comprehensive datasets on demographics, employment, infrastructure, and land use.
  • Industry and Market Research Firms: Organizations such as Nielsen, McKinsey, or local chambers of commerce provide market analyses, consumer behavior studies, and business climate reports.
  • Academic and Research Institutions: Universities and think tanks often conduct detailed regional studies, forecasting, and case analyses.
  • Geospatial Data Providers: Satellite imagery, remote sensing data, and GIS platforms offer spatial insights into land development, urban sprawl, and environmental conditions.
  • Community and Stakeholder Input: Engaging local residents, business owners, and officials can reveal qualitative trends and emerging issues not yet captured in formal datasets.

Integrating data from multiple sources reduces bias, fills knowledge gaps, and enhances the robustness of the analysis.

3. Conduct Detailed Demographic Analysis

Demographics fundamentally shape regional demand for products, services, housing, and infrastructure. Key demographic dimensions to analyze include:

  • Population Size and Growth Rates: Rapidly growing populations often indicate expanding markets but may also suggest infrastructure strain.
  • Age Distribution: Younger populations drive demand for schools, entry-level jobs, and family services, while aging populations increase healthcare and retirement-related needs.
  • Household Composition: Trends in family size, single-person households, or multigenerational living affect housing and retail demand.
  • Income Levels and Distribution: Median income and income inequality influence purchasing power and market segmentation.
  • Educational Attainment: The skill level of the workforce affects the types of industries that can thrive locally.
  • Ethnic and Cultural Composition: Diversity can create niche markets and influence consumer preferences.

Understanding these factors enables businesses to tailor their offerings, workforce strategies, and marketing efforts to the local population.

4. Evaluate Infrastructure Quality and Accessibility

Robust infrastructure is a critical enabler of regional growth and business success. Comprehensive analysis should cover:

  • Transportation Networks: Accessibility to highways, railroads, airports, ports, and public transit systems affects supply chain efficiency and customer reach.
  • Utilities and Services: Reliable electricity, water, sewage, and waste management infrastructure support operational continuity.
  • Digital Connectivity: Broadband internet and telecommunication infrastructure are essential in today’s digital economy.
  • Public Amenities and Social Infrastructure: Schools, healthcare facilities, parks, and cultural institutions improve quality of life and workforce attraction.
  • Planned Infrastructure Investments: Upcoming projects such as new transit lines or utility upgrades can signify future growth potential.

Areas with well-maintained and expanding infrastructure typically offer lower operational risks and greater opportunities for growth.

5. Incorporate Land Use and Regulatory Context

Understanding the regulatory environment and land availability is vital for realistic site selection. Key considerations include:

  • Zoning Regulations: Determine permissible land uses, building heights, density limits, and environmental restrictions.
  • Development Incentives: Tax abatements, grants, or expedited permitting can influence site attractiveness.
  • Land Costs and Availability: Evaluate real estate prices, vacancy rates, and potential for expansion.
  • Environmental Constraints: Floodplains, protected areas, or contamination risks can limit development options.
  • Community and Political Climate: Local attitudes toward development projects can affect approval processes and ongoing operations.

Assessing these factors upfront helps avoid costly delays and ensures alignment with long-term strategic goals.

6. Employ Advanced Analytical Tools and Technologies

The complexity of regional growth analysis requires sophisticated tools to integrate diverse datasets and generate actionable insights. Important technologies include:

  • Geographic Information Systems (GIS): GIS platforms enable spatial analysis of demographic, economic, and infrastructural data layers, facilitating site comparison and visualization.
  • Data Visualization Software: Tools like Tableau or Power BI help in identifying patterns, correlations, and outliers through interactive charts and maps.
  • Predictive Analytics and Modeling: Machine learning and statistical models can forecast growth trajectories, consumer demand, and economic impacts under various scenarios.
  • Remote Sensing and Satellite Imagery: Provide up-to-date information on land use changes, environmental conditions, and construction activities.
  • Scenario Planning Tools: Allow stakeholders to evaluate outcomes of different development or policy decisions.

Integrating these technologies enhances the precision and depth of regional growth analyses.

Integrating Data for Comprehensive Site Selection

Effective site selection is not about examining isolated factors but synthesizing a broad spectrum of data to form a cohesive understanding of regional dynamics. This integration involves:

  • Multi-Criteria Decision Analysis (MCDA): A structured approach that weights and scores various indicators such as economic growth, demographics, infrastructure, and regulatory environment to rank potential sites objectively.
  • Spatial Overlay Analysis: Using GIS to overlay data layers, identify hotspots of growth potential, and detect spatial relationships such as proximity to suppliers, customers, or competitors.
  • Risk Assessment: Evaluating vulnerabilities including economic downturns, environmental hazards, or political instability that could affect site viability.
  • Stakeholder Engagement: Incorporating feedback from local governments, community groups, and industry experts to validate data findings and address contextual nuances.
  • Continuous Monitoring: Regional growth trends evolve; establishing ongoing data collection and analysis ensures site strategies remain aligned with changing conditions.

This holistic and dynamic approach empowers businesses to select sites that maximize growth potential, operational efficiency, and long-term sustainability.
